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4211668 1144400 8971856173 3176
113 998646476 7125029513
113 998646476 7125029513
773957134 25 7488 9611 96
All about undefined
Interested in learning more?
113 998646476 7125029513
773957134 25 7488 9611 96
See more
88576770 78
3887459049 10729845 23 403801
See more
83379591082 02106001814 0653712621
59556 5120043124 35 13738316
See more